Tehran: Pakistan's Prime Minister Imran Khan met with Iranian President Hassan Rouhani on Sunday as part of his ongoing efforts to ease tensions between archrivals Iran and Saudi Arabia.

A foreign ministry statement said Khan's trip Sunday to Tehran will focus on peace and security in the region.

Pakistan's Prime Minister Imran Khan met with Iranian President Hassan Rouhani on Sunday.

Khan will also meet with Iran's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ei.

This is Khan's second visit to Tehran this year.

He also had a bilateral meeting with Rouhani on the sidelines of the U.N. summit in New York last month.

Khan will later travel to Riyadh after his talks with Iranian leaders.

Pakistan is closely allied with Saudi Arabia but has tried to maintain a diplomatic balancing act between Riyadh and Tehran.
